I have been meaning to ask @Abhorsen what's the policy of The Sietch on sharing movies that are available on Youtube and other platform similar to this but until now I completely forget it every time. I don't suppose you could elucidate further on the rules ?
Piracy is a nope. If it was offered on youtube (or anywhere else) with permission (i.e. youtube's movies that are free with ads, public domain/creative commons license, a free screening from the rights holders, or someother licensing stuff), that's okay. So, for example, music from a youtube link is fine, as youtube has a whole system in place so that rightsholders still get paid.

If it's only on youtube because the owner hasn't gotten around to banning it, that's a different story. So a bootleg youtube stream of the NCAA championship done via filming a TV? Not okay.
